Matouš Wrožyna
Úvod
fullstack developer
Matouš Wrožyna je zkušený fullstack vývojář s více než 16 lety praxe v oblasti vývoje softwaru. Jeho silné stránky spočívají v kombinaci backendového i frontendového vývoje, schopnosti samostatně navrhovat architekturu aplikací a aktivně sledovat moderní trendy v oblasti vývoje. Zaměřuje se na čistý kód, funkční design, vysokou úroveň automatizace a dobré uživatelské zkušenosti. Ve své kariéře pracoval jak na rozsáhlých korporátních systémech, tak i na menších projektech orientovaných na výsledek. Je zvyklý na práci v týmu, agilní vývoj, code review i přímou komunikaci s klientem. Baví ho hledat elegantní řešení a učit se nové technologie.
dovednosti & technologie
co dělám a s čím vším vám pomůžu?
PHP & Frameworky
Zkušenosti s PHP, včetně vývoje ve frameworku Symfony, tvorby WordPress pluginů a práce s REST API.
Javascript
Používání Vanilla JS, Vue.js a základní znalosti Reactu pro interaktivní webové aplikace.
Frontend technologie
Znalost HTML5, CSS3, Sass a utility frameworku Tailwind; konfigurace pomocí Webpacku.
Android vývoj
Tvorba Android aplikací v Javě a základní znalost vývoje v Kotlinu.
Devops nástroje
Práce s Dockerem, nastavování CI/CD pipeline (Bitbucket), správa verzí v Gitu a práce v Linux prostředí.
Databázové systémy
Zkušenosti s databázemi MySQL, MariaDB a MSSQL.
Vývojářské nástroje
Denní využívání nástrojů jako Jira, Confluence, VS Code, PhpStorm, Postman a Sentry.
UX/UI design
Návrh wireframů, důraz na přístupnost a tvorbu responzivního designu.
API & Optimalizace
Integrace externích API, testování bezpečnosti a optimalizace výkonu aplikací.
Projekty
přehled projektů, na kterých jsem pracoval

As Etiam Mauris in Augue Eleifend Porttitor

As Purus Mauris in Aliquam Est Pretium

As Velit in Magna Justo
Timeline
Mé pracovní zkušenosti
2008–2015
Pracoval jsem jako junior (později samostatný) vývojář na interních firemních nástrojích: evidence zakázek, správa skladu, uživatelská práva, tiskové sestavy. Používal jsem Windows Forms a později ASP.NET WebForms. Backend jsem stavěl nad MSSQL, často jsem pracoval i s reporty v Crystal Reports. První větší zodpovědnost byla migrace databáze a refaktoring starého Visual Basic kódu.
ASP.NET, C#, Visual Basic, MSSQL, Crystal Reports
2011–2013
Spolupracoval jsem na vývoji univerzálního e-katalogového řešení, které umožňovalo firmám vystavovat online katalogy produktů bez nutnosti programování. Tvořil jsem generický konfigurační backend, který dynamicky generoval formuláře na základě metadat. Návrh databáze, export do PDF i HTML5 formátu, multijazyčnost. Hodně práce bylo v oblasti validace a oprávnění.
E-katalogy, metadata, PHP, SQL, HTML5, PDF export
2015–2017
Rozvíjel jsem vlastní Android aplikace – první byly offline katalogy produktů a interní aplikace pro techniky. Později jsem integroval REST API a Firebase. Zabýval jsem se návrhem UI, správou stavového cyklu a publikací na Google Play. Naučil jsem se optimalizovat aplikace pro starší verze Androidu a řešil různé problémy s Fragmenty a lifecyclem aktivit.
Android, Java, REST API, Firebase, UI/UX, Google Play
2017–2019
Byl jsem součástí většího týmu pracujícího na redesignu firemního portálu v Liferay. Měl jsem na starosti frontend části – zejména responzivní šablony, formuláře, implementaci z backofficu do veřejné části. Psali jsme čistý JavaScript, Sass, využívali jsme Velocity šablony. Ladil jsem stylování pro různé prohlížeče a podílel se na testování přístupnosti.
Liferay, HTML, JavaScript, Sass, Velocity, přístupnost
2019–2024
Vytvářel jsem komplexní aplikace pro klienty – ať už ve frameworku Symfony (REST API, administrační rozhraní), nebo custom WordPress pluginy pro řízení obsahu. Vue.js jsem využil u interaktivních komponent, pracoval jsem s Docker Compose pro vývojové prostředí. Integrace s Bitbucket Pipelines. Věnoval jsem se ladění výkonu i údržbě nasazených řešení.
Symfony, WordPress, Vue.js, Docker, Bitbucket Pipelines
2024+
Pracuji na veřejně dostupných projektech – například Zelená výzva, kde jsem navrhl a vyvinul celý frontend i backend pro správu výzev, přihlašování a workflow. Badger je interní CMS s granularitou práv, notifikacemi a digitálním podepisováním dokumentů. Zaměřuji se na responzivní design, PWA funkce a optimalizaci UX. Přesah do DevOps (logy, Sentry, uptime monitoring).